Nuclear Medicine Technologist
About the role
Under general supervision, the Nuclear Medicine Technologist is responsible for performing diagnostic and therapeutic procedures using radiopharmaceuticals. This role involves preparing and administering radioactive drugs, operating imaging equipment, and monitoring patient safety. The technologist collaborates with physicians and other healthcare professionals to provide accurate diagnostic information and effective treatment plans.

Requirements
- Associate's degree
- Graduation from a Nuclear Medicine Technology program with a certificate or advanced degree accredited by an agency recognized by the USDE or CHEA
- Minimum of 2+ years of nuclear medicine experience
- Registered Nuclear Medicine Technologist (CNMT) through the NMTCB required upon hire; or Registered Technologist in Nuclear Medicine, ARRT (N), through the ARRT required upon hire
- Basic Life Support (BLS) certification required upon hire
- Licensed Radiologic Technologist in the State of Maryland or Virginia (outpatient locations only, if applicable) required upon hire
